Key Roles Of A Lady Gynecologist In Determining The Cause Of Lower Abdominal Pain
A Lady Gynecologist in Thane plays a vital role in diagnosing and managing lower abdominal pain, especially in female patients. Lower abdominal pain can be a symptom of various gynecological conditions, and a gynecologist's expertise is essential for accurate diagnosis and effective treatment. Here are the key roles of a lady gynecologist in determining the cause of lower abdominal pain:
Tumblr media
1. Specialized Knowledge in Female Reproductive Health
Understanding Female Anatomy: A lady gynecologist has specialized training in the anatomy, physiology, and conditions affecting the female reproductive system. This expertise enables her to assess symptoms related to the uterus, ovaries, fallopian tubes, and other reproductive organs.
Identifying Gynecological Conditions: Common gynecological issues that can cause lower abdominal pain include ovarian cysts, endometriosis, fibroids, pelvic inflammatory disease (PID), and menstrual disorders. A gynecologist can accurately diagnose these conditions.
2. Conducting Comprehensive Medical Examinations
Physical Examination: A lady gynecologist performs a thorough physical examination, including a pelvic exam, to check for abnormalities, tenderness, or swelling that may indicate underlying issues.
Patient History: Gathering a detailed medical history, including menstrual cycle patterns, sexual activity, and previous medical conditions, helps in identifying potential causes of pain.
3. Performing Diagnostic Tests and Procedures
Ultrasound Imaging: Gynecologists often use transvaginal or pelvic ultrasounds to get a clear view of the reproductive organs, helping to identify cysts, fibroids, or other abnormalities.
Laboratory Tests: Blood tests, urine tests, and other lab work can help diagnose infections, hormonal imbalances, or other conditions that may contribute to lower abdominal pain.
Laparoscopy: In some cases, a gynecologist may recommend a minimally invasive surgical procedure like laparoscopy to directly visualize the pelvic organs and diagnose conditions such as endometriosis or adhesions.

HIGH-RISK PREGNANCY: What to Do and What to Expect? Why to Worry?
Tumblr media
High-risk pregnancies sound daunting. It is common in women with a medical history, a chronic illness, substance addiction, and other mental or physical health conditions that put the mother at a higher risk of miscarriage or pre-term labor. So, what exactly is a high-risk pregnancy? Does it mean you are supposed to seek help from the best obstetrician-Gynecologist in Thane West? Does it mean your child is at risk of abnormalities after birth?
Causes of High-risk Pregnancy
Pregnancy is the most beautiful yet unpredictable phase in a woman’s life. But, things get pretty complicated for those diagnosed with a high-risk pregnancy. To protect yourself and the child, you need to be extra careful with your medication, diet, health, and lifestyle. But, what exactly causes high-risk pregnancy, and who is at a higher risk?
Women above 35 years
Alcohol or drug addiction, smoking, and sedentary lifestyle
Chronic diseases, such as diabetes, hypertension, epilepsy, irregular thyroid levels, kidney diseases, heart diseases, asthma, or an existing infection
Complications during pregnancy, such as abnormal placenta position
Women carrying twins
Prior pregnancy complications, such as a history of miscarriage or premature birth
Some women might have a healthy pregnancy in the first trimester but may experience complications later. So, it is important to stay in touch with the gynecologist to monitor your blood sugar level, blood pressure, and thyroid levels. In addition, regular health checkups every few weeks are highly recommended for pregnant women.
How Can You manage High-risk Pregnancy?
High-risk pregnancy doesn’t mean you cannot have a healthy pregnancy or a healthy child. It, generally, implies you need special care and regular health monitoring. Here are a few things to consider to manage high-risk pregnancies.
Plan Your Pregnancy: A planned pregnancy can save you and your child from many pregnancy complications. It isn’t only for women exposed to high-risk pregnancy, but every couple trying to conceive should visit the maternity care in Thane to discuss their health with the gynecologist before getting pregnant. The doctor will recommend health supplements, especially folic acid, so you can gain weight before you get pregnant.
Get Regular Prenatal Care: Prenatal care is important for pregnant women, in general. But, it is a necessity for women with a high-risk pregnancy. Your gynecologist may refer you to a specialist to monitor your and the fetus’s health.
Avoid any Harmful Substance: Alcohol, drugs, and smoking increase your risk of miscarriage and pose a health risk for your child. Your gynecologist will give you a list of the items you need to avoid during and after the pregnancy to keep your baby safe. These mainly include alcohol and drugs. You should also aim to follow a healthy lifestyle with a nutritious and balanced diet.
Are Special Tests Necessary?
The doctor recommends additional tests for women with a high-risk pregnancy. It includes:
Targeted ultrasound
Prenatal screening
An ultrasound for cervical length
Lab tests
Invasive genetic screening
Biophysical profile
Note that certain pregnancy tests, like amniocentesis, should be taken only if prescribed by a gynecologist.

Comprehensive Guide to Dengue Fever Symptoms and Diagnosis
Dr Vaidya's Laboratory, a premier NABL-accredited diagnostic centre in Thane, has been at the forefront of providing comprehensive and accurate diagnostic services, especially during the monsoon season when the incidence of dengue fever significantly increases. Dengue fever, caused by the dengue virus and transmitted by Aedes mosquitoes, has become a pressing health concern in Mumbai and Thane. According to recent data, Thane reported over 1,500 cases of dengue during the 2022 monsoon season, underscoring the critical need for early diagnosis and treatment (source: Citizen Matters).
Tumblr media
What are the Dengue Symptoms?
Dengue fever presents with a range of symptoms that typically appear 4-10 days after being bitten by an infected Aedes mosquito. Recognising these symptoms early is crucial for timely dengue test diagnosis and effective treatment. Here are the detailed symptoms of dengue fever:
High Fever: The onset of dengue fever is often marked by a sudden and high fever, which can reach up to 104°F (40°C). This fever usually lasts 2-7 days and is a primary indicator that prompts individuals to seek a dengue test.
Severe Headache: A severe headache, particularly in the forehead, is a common symptom. This pain can be intense and persistent, affecting daily activities and overall well-being.
Pain Behind the Eyes: Pain behind the eyes, also known as retro-orbital pain, is a distinctive symptom of dengue fever. Eye movements can exacerbate this symptom, which is often accompanied by redness or eye discomfort.
Severe Joint and Muscle Pain: Dengue fever is sometimes called "breakbone fever" due to the severe joint and muscle pain it causes. This pain can affect the muscles and joints, leading to significant discomfort and immobility.
Nausea and Vomiting: Nausea and vomiting are common gastrointestinal symptoms of dengue fever. These symptoms can lead to dehydration, making it essential to seek medical attention and consider a dengue test to confirm the diagnosis.
Skin Rash: A rash typically appears 2-5 days after the onset of fever. This rash can manifest as red spots or patches on the skin and may be itchy. The rash usually starts on the chest and spreads to the limbs and face.
Mild Bleeding: Mild bleeding, such as nosebleeds, gum bleeding, or easy bruising, can occur due to the low platelet count associated with dengue fever. This symptom underscores the importance of getting a dengue test, particularly the dengue NS1 test or dengue ELISA test, to monitor platelet levels and ensure proper management.
Fatigue and Exhaustion: Fatigue and exhaustion are common during and after the acute phase of dengue fever. These symptoms can linger for several weeks, affecting overall energy levels and recovery.
Swollen Glands: Swollen lymph nodes may occur, particularly in the neck and groin areas. This is a sign that the body is fighting off the infection and is commonly observed in dengue patients.
Loss of Appetite: Individuals suffering from dengue fever often report a decrease in appetite, which can contribute to weakness and weight loss during the illness.
If you experience any of these symptoms, seeking medical advice and considering getting a dengue test is crucial. Early detection through reliable diagnostic tests such as the dengue NS1 test, dengue IgM and IgG tests, and the dengue 1GM test can significantly improve the management and outcome of the disease. Blood Tests: Assessing Vital Health Indicators
Blood tests are fundamental tools in diagnosing various medical conditions. They provide valuable insights into our overall health and help identify potential issues. The Complete Blood Count (CBC) measures the number of red and white blood cells, hemoglobin levels, and platelet count. It helps identify anemia, infections, and certain cancers. The Lipid Profile measures cholesterol levels, aiding in the assessment of cardiovascular health. Liver Function Tests (LFT) and Kidney Function Tests (KFT) evaluate the functioning of these vital organs and detect any abnormalities. Thyroid Function Tests (TFT) determine thyroid hormone levels, ensuring the optimal functioning of the thyroid gland. These blood tests are essential for monitoring overall health and catching potential problems early.
Imaging Tests: Visualizing Internal Structures
a. X-rays: X-rays are commonly used to diagnose bone fractures, lung infections, and dental problems. They provide a quick and non-invasive way to visualize the internal structures of the body, helping healthcare professionals identify abnormalities and determine appropriate treatment plans.
b. Ultrasound: Ultrasound tests use sound waves to create images of internal organs, soft tissues, and blood vessels. They are commonly used during pregnancy to monitor fetal development, as well as to diagnose conditions in the abdomen and pelvis. Ultrasound tests also aid in evaluating the health of the heart and detecting abnormalities.
c. CT Scan: Computed Tomography (CT) scans combine X-rays and computer technology to create detailed cross-sectional images of the body. They are invaluable in detecting tumors, injuries, and abnormalities in the brain, chest, abdomen, and pelvis. CT scans provide detailed information to guide accurate diagnoses and effective treatment plans.
d. MRI: Magnetic Resonance Imaging (MRI) uses powerful magnets and radio waves to produce highly detailed images of organs, tissues, and bones. This non-invasive test is particularly useful for diagnosing conditions in the brain, spinal cord, joints, and muscles. MRIs provide valuable information for the accurate diagnosis of various medical conditions.
Cardiac Tests: Assessing Heart Health
a. Electrocardiogram (ECG): An ECG measures the electrical activity of the heart and helps detect abnormalities in heart rhythm and function. It is a non-invasive test that plays a crucial role in diagnosing heart conditions such as arrhythmias and heart attacks. ECGs are essential tools in assessing heart health and guiding appropriate treatments.
b. Stress Test: A stress test evaluates the heart's response to physical exertion. It involves exercising on a treadmill or stationary bike while your heart is monitored. This test is useful for diagnosing coronary artery disease and assessing the overall cardiovascular health. Stress tests help determine if the heart receives adequate blood flow during exertion and can guide treatment plans accordingly.
Cancer Screening: Detecting Cancer Early
Cancer screening tests are vital in detecting cancer at its early stages, when treatment is most effective. In Navi Mumbai, Thane, Mumbai residents have access to important screenings such as mammograms for breast cancer, Pap smears for cervical cancer, and colonoscopies for colorectal cancer. These tests can significantly increase the chances of successful treatment by detecting cancer in its early stages, allowing for timely interventions and improved outcomes.

Why You Need A What Causes Arthritis Among The Elderly? Does Everyone Get Arthritis As They Age?
Tumblr media
You may have seen older people have difficulty walking and bending due to knee joint pain. Usually, it happens because of arthritis in the legs or foot joints.
According to a report 31% of adults aged 45 to 65 and 50% of seniors 65 and older are diagnosed with arthritis. Adults with arthritis get robotic joint replacement surgery in Mumbai to relieve symptoms.
However, knee replacement is difficult, so you should avoid developing arthritis. Some characteristics and behaviors can increase the risk of developing arthritis as you grow older. Hence, you should learn about the risk factors for this condition and adapt to a healthy lifestyle to minimize the risk of developing it.
What is arthritis?
Arthritis is an orthopedic condition in which a person has joint pain and stiffness that worsen with time. This condition has several types, such as rheumatoid arthritis, osteoarthritis, infectious arthritis, etc. This condition is common in older people but can also happen to younger people. It can also affect mental health and the ability to participate in and perform tasks in physical activity.
Why is arthritis common in older people?
Age is one of the common factors that contribute to the condition of arthritis. As people age, their risk of getting this joint disorder also increases. People should see an orthopedic surgeon in Thane when they reach age 45 or above to estimate their risk of arthritis.
Other factors in arthritis
Other risk factors for arthritis include the following:
1.Family history, as some people get this joint disorder from their family’s genetics. 2.The gender of a person impacts the type of arthritis they may develop. 3.People with excess weight are more likely to develop this condition, as it puts more pressure on their knee joints. 4.If you have had a previous joint injury for any reason, you will develop this condition as you grow older.
Symptoms of arthritis in elderly people
Here are a few symptoms of arthritis in older people.
1.Pain 2.Stiffness 3.Swelling 4.Tenderness 5.Redness 6.Warmth 7.Decrease range of motion If you have the above symptoms, see a knee surgeon in Mumbai.
Diagnosis and treatment available for arthritis
Doctors start with a physical exam to check the joints for common, visible symptoms of arthritis. However, doctors also tell people to get these tests done to confirm the diagnosis, including:
1.Lab tests that include blood, urine, or other joint fluids 2.Imaging tests include an MRI, CT scan, X-ray, or ultrasound. Generally, doctors first prescribe medication as a treatment for arthritis. However, if the person doesn’t experience any relief from the joint and bone pain, the doctor may recommend surgery, therapy, joint repair, joint fusion, or a joint replacement treatment option.

What Happens During a Pelvic Laparoscopy? Find Out Here
Tumblr media
Commonly called minimally invasive or keyhole surgery, the laparoscopic surgery in Thane is a surgical procedure, which involves an approx 0.5-inch log incision on your abdomen. Through this small cut, the doctor inserts an instrument (laparoscope) to get a clear picture of the internal organs. 
The procedure is usually performed to detect issues with the urinary bladder, uterus, pelvic area, and other reproductive parts. It eliminates the need for a large abdominal incision, which results in excess blood loss and an increased risk of post-surgical hernia and other complications. Let’s learn more about pelvic laparoscopy, its uses, and its procedure.
Purpose and Uses
When non-invasive diagnosis procedures, like MRI and CT scans, are not sufficient in figuring out the exact issue, the doctor might use an invasive procedure to get a proper diagnosis. Here’s what pelvic laparoscopy is used for.
For an accurate diagnosis of pelvic diseases, endometriosis, and other problems with your reproductive organs.
The treatment of ectopic pregnancy, uterine fibroids, and cysts.
Identifying the stage 0 or 1 cancer of the uterus, ovaries, and cervix, which are not detected in routine exams or imaging tests. 
Detecting the cause of infertility.
During pelvic laparoscopy, your healthcare provider might take a sample of your cells and tissues for lab testing. Based on the diagnosis, the doctor can perform an immediate appendix removal operation, hysterectomy, myomectomy, tube ligation, etc.
How It’s Performed?
The laparoscopic surgery doctor in Thane will give you local anesthesia to numb the area. They will make an incision above your navel and insert a long, thin tube that releases carbon dioxide into your abdominal cavity, giving the doctor enough room to perform the diagnosis. It also gives them a clear, unobstructed view of your pelvic organs. 
They will, then, make four cuts right above the public hairline to insert the laparoscope, additional thin tubes, and other instruments. The uterine manipulator can also be used to get a proper view of all organs. Once the doctor diagnoses the issue or treats the pelvic problem, they will remove the gas, take the tubes and laparoscope out, and close the incisions with stitches and bandages.
Recovery From Pelvic Laparoscopy
The doctors will keep you in the hospital overnight or longer after pelvic laparoscopy for quick recovery. How long the healing takes depends on your health, how your body responds to the treatment, and the type of anesthesia used. Although the procedure has fewer complications than open surgery, it still carries some risks. Here’s what some patients experience after the procedure.
Slight pain and discomfort on the operated site
Abdominal bloating (for 1-2 days) from the carbon dioxide
Sore throat
Fatigue
Nausea
You can take prescribed pain-relieving medication to reduce discomfort or pain following the operation. Your doctor will advise you regarding when you can resume your routine jobs and physical activity. Strenuous physical exercises and heavy lifting must be avoided for at least 3-4 months after the operation to reduce the risk of hernia and other medical complications.
